Find an equation of the line perpendicular to the graph of 4x-2y=9 that passes through the point at (4,6)

Perpendicular means the slope is the opposite inverse
Lets re-organize the equation so its more friendly
4x-2y=9
-2y=-4x-9
y=2x+9/2
The slope of this is 2, so the opposite inverse would be -1/2
So far our new equation looks like y=-1/2x+b
To find B we will input the coordinates (4,6) for their respective x,y values
6=-1/2(4)+b
6=-2+b
b=8
y=-1/2x+8

Find two rational numbers between 5/6 and 83/ 100 . Explain how you know (without using decimals)
kolbaska11 [484]

Answer:

998/1200 and 997/1200

Step-by-step explanation:

It’s hard to compare 5/6 and 83/100 in their current states. Let’s find a common denominator. Take 600. We know that this will work because both 6 and 100 go into it. Multiplying 5 by 100 and 83 by 6 to find the common denominator, we can compare them at 498/600 and 500/600. However, there is only one number (499/600) between them. Thus, we will multiply each number by 2/2, which is 1. Our numbers are then 996/1200 and 1000/1200. Two numbers between them are then 997/1200 and 998/1200
